.DatabaseError-module__W03TwG__container{background:var(--color-bg-page);min-height:calc(100vh - 200px);padding:2rem 1rem}.DatabaseError-module__W03TwG__contentWrapper{max-width:1000px;margin:0 auto;animation:.5s ease-out DatabaseError-module__W03TwG__fadeInUp}.DatabaseError-module__W03TwG__header{border-bottom:1px solid var(--color-border-secondary);align-items:center;gap:1.25rem;margin-bottom:2rem;padding-bottom:1.5rem;display:flex}.DatabaseError-module__W03TwG__iconContainer{background:#f59e0b1f;border-radius:12px;flex-shrink:0;justify-content:center;align-items:center;width:56px;height:56px;display:flex}.DatabaseError-module__W03TwG__icon{color:#f59e0b;width:28px;height:28px}.DatabaseError-module__W03TwG__iconSpinning{animation:1s linear infinite DatabaseError-module__W03TwG__spin}.DatabaseError-module__W03TwG__headingGroup{flex:1}.DatabaseError-module__W03TwG__title{font-family:var(--font-montserrat), system-ui, sans-serif;color:var(--color-text-primary);margin-bottom:.5rem;font-size:1.75rem;font-weight:700}.DatabaseError-module__W03TwG__subtitle{color:var(--color-text-secondary,var(--color-text-muted));font-size:1rem;line-height:1.5}.DatabaseError-module__W03TwG__countdown{color:#f59e0b;font-weight:600}.DatabaseError-module__W03TwG__reassuranceBanner{background:var(--color-bg-secondary);text-align:center;border:1px solid #f59e0b59;border-radius:12px;margin-bottom:1.5rem;padding:2rem;position:relative;overflow:hidden;box-shadow:0 4px 16px #0000000f}.DatabaseError-module__W03TwG__reassuranceBanner:before{content:"";background:linear-gradient(90deg,#0000,#f59e0b,#0000);height:3px;position:absolute;top:0;left:0;right:0}.DatabaseError-module__W03TwG__reassuranceTitle{font-family:var(--font-montserrat), system-ui, sans-serif;color:#f59e0b;justify-content:center;align-items:center;gap:.5rem;margin-bottom:.75rem;font-size:1.25rem;font-weight:700;display:flex}.DatabaseError-module__W03TwG__reassuranceIcon{color:#f59e0b;width:22px;height:22px}.DatabaseError-module__W03TwG__reassuranceText{color:var(--color-text-primary);max-width:500px;margin-bottom:1.5rem;margin-left:auto;margin-right:auto;font-size:.95rem;line-height:1.6}.DatabaseError-module__W03TwG__reassuranceText strong{color:var(--color-text-primary)}.DatabaseError-module__W03TwG__retryButton{color:#000;cursor:pointer;background:#f59e0b;border:none;border-radius:10px;justify-content:center;align-items:center;gap:.75rem;margin-bottom:1rem;padding:1rem 2rem;font-size:1rem;font-weight:600;text-decoration:none;transition:all .2s;display:inline-flex;position:relative;overflow:hidden;box-shadow:0 4px 16px #f59e0b40}.DatabaseError-module__W03TwG__retryButton:hover:not(:disabled){background:#d97706;box-shadow:0 6px 24px #f59e0b59}.DatabaseError-module__W03TwG__retryButton:disabled{opacity:.7;cursor:not-allowed}.DatabaseError-module__W03TwG__progressBar{background:#f59e0b33;border-radius:2px;width:100%;height:4px;margin-top:-.5rem;margin-bottom:1rem;overflow:hidden}.DatabaseError-module__W03TwG__progressFill{transform-origin:0%;background:#f59e0b;width:100%;height:100%;animation:1.5s linear infinite DatabaseError-module__W03TwG__progress}.DatabaseError-module__W03TwG__progressCountdown{transform-origin:0%;background:#f59e0b;width:100%;height:100%;animation:linear forwards DatabaseError-module__W03TwG__countdown}@keyframes DatabaseError-module__W03TwG__progress{0%{transform:translate(-100%)}to{transform:translate(100%)}}@keyframes DatabaseError-module__W03TwG__countdown{0%{width:0%}to{width:100%}}.DatabaseError-module__W03TwG__retryHint{color:var(--color-text-muted);justify-content:center;align-items:center;gap:.5rem;font-size:.85rem;display:flex}.DatabaseError-module__W03TwG__hintIcon{color:#f59e0b;width:14px;height:14px}.DatabaseError-module__W03TwG__layout{grid-template-columns:1fr;gap:1.5rem;display:grid}@media (min-width:768px){.DatabaseError-module__W03TwG__layout{grid-template-columns:1.5fr 1fr}}.DatabaseError-module__W03TwG__mainContent{background:var(--color-bg-secondary);border:1px solid var(--color-border-primary);border-radius:12px;overflow:hidden;box-shadow:0 2px 12px #0000000f}.DatabaseError-module__W03TwG__section{border-bottom:1px solid var(--color-border-secondary);padding:1.5rem}.DatabaseError-module__W03TwG__section:last-child{border-bottom:none}.DatabaseError-module__W03TwG__sectionTitle{font-family:var(--font-montserrat), system-ui, sans-serif;color:var(--color-text-primary);align-items:center;gap:.5rem;margin-bottom:1rem;font-size:1rem;font-weight:700;display:flex}.DatabaseError-module__W03TwG__sectionIcon{color:#f59e0b;width:18px;height:18px}.DatabaseError-module__W03TwG__infoList{margin:0;padding:0;list-style-type:none}.DatabaseError-module__W03TwG__infoItem{color:var(--color-text-secondary,var(--color-text-muted));align-items:flex-start;gap:.75rem;padding:.875rem 0;font-size:.9rem;line-height:1.4;display:flex}.DatabaseError-module__W03TwG__infoItem:not(:last-child){border-bottom:1px solid var(--color-border-secondary)}.DatabaseError-module__W03TwG__infoIcon{color:#4ade80;flex-shrink:0;width:16px;height:16px;margin-top:2px}.DatabaseError-module__W03TwG__infoItem strong{color:var(--color-text-primary)}.DatabaseError-module__W03TwG__actionButtons{flex-wrap:wrap;gap:.75rem;margin-top:1.25rem;display:flex}.DatabaseError-module__W03TwG__secondaryButton{color:var(--color-text-primary);border:1px solid var(--color-border-primary);background:0 0;border-radius:8px;justify-content:center;align-items:center;gap:.5rem;padding:.75rem 1.25rem;font-size:.9rem;font-weight:500;text-decoration:none;transition:all .2s;display:inline-flex}.DatabaseError-module__W03TwG__secondaryButton:hover{background:var(--color-bg-hover);border-color:var(--color-border-focus);color:var(--color-text-primary)}.DatabaseError-module__W03TwG__contactFooter{text-align:center;border-top:1px solid var(--color-border-secondary);color:var(--color-text-muted);margin-top:1.5rem;padding-top:1.5rem;font-size:.85rem}.DatabaseError-module__W03TwG__contactLink{color:#f59e0b;font-weight:500;text-decoration:none;transition:color .2s}.DatabaseError-module__W03TwG__contactLink:hover{color:#fbbf24;text-decoration:underline}.DatabaseError-module__W03TwG__sidebar{background:var(--color-bg-secondary);border:1px solid var(--color-border-primary);border-radius:12px;height:fit-content;overflow:hidden;box-shadow:0 2px 12px #0000000f}.DatabaseError-module__W03TwG__sidebarTitle{font-family:var(--font-montserrat), system-ui, sans-serif;border-bottom:1px solid var(--color-border-secondary);color:var(--color-text-primary);align-items:center;gap:.5rem;padding:1.25rem;font-size:1rem;font-weight:700;display:flex}.DatabaseError-module__W03TwG__linksList{padding:.75rem}.DatabaseError-module__W03TwG__linkCard{background:var(--color-bg-tertiary);border:1px solid #0000;border-radius:8px;margin-bottom:.5rem;padding:1rem;text-decoration:none;transition:all .2s;display:block}.DatabaseError-module__W03TwG__linkCard:last-child{margin-bottom:0}.DatabaseError-module__W03TwG__linkCard:hover{background:#f59e0b0f;border-color:#f59e0b33}.DatabaseError-module__W03TwG__linkTitle{color:var(--color-text-primary);align-items:center;gap:.5rem;margin-bottom:.25rem;font-size:.9rem;font-weight:600;display:flex}.DatabaseError-module__W03TwG__linkTitle svg{color:#f59e0b;width:16px;height:16px}.DatabaseError-module__W03TwG__linkDescription{color:var(--color-text-muted);font-size:.8rem;line-height:1.4}.DatabaseError-module__W03TwG__statusBadge{color:#f59e0b;background:#f59e0b1a;border:1px solid #f59e0b4d;border-radius:20px;align-items:center;gap:.5rem;margin-bottom:1rem;padding:.5rem 1rem;font-size:.85rem;font-weight:500;display:inline-flex}.DatabaseError-module__W03TwG__statusBadge svg{width:14px;height:14px}@keyframes DatabaseError-module__W03TwG__fadeInUp{0%{opacity:0;transform:translateY(16px)}to{opacity:1;transform:translateY(0)}}@keyframes DatabaseError-module__W03TwG__sp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}@media (max-width:768px){.DatabaseError-module__W03TwG__container{padding:1.5rem 1rem}.DatabaseError-module__W03TwG__header{text-align:center;flex-direction:column;gap:1rem}.DatabaseError-module__W03TwG__title{font-size:1.5rem}.DatabaseError-module__W03TwG__reassuranceBanner{padding:1.5rem}.DatabaseError-module__W03TwG__reassuranceTitle{font-size:1.1rem}.DatabaseError-module__W03TwG__retryButton{width:100%;padding:.875rem 1.5rem}.DatabaseError-module__W03TwG__actionButtons{flex-direction:column}.DatabaseError-module__W03TwG__secondaryButton{justify-content:center;width:100%}}@media (max-width:480px){.DatabaseError-module__W03TwG__title{font-size:1.25rem}.DatabaseError-module__W03TwG__subtitle{font-size:.9rem}.DatabaseError-module__W03TwG__iconContainer{width:48px;height:48px}.DatabaseError-module__W03TwG__icon{width:24px;height:24px}}
